Meghan Markle’s half-sister has reacted to the royal’s podcast, accusing her of “emasculating” Prince Harry.

The Duchess of Sussex launched her long-awaited Spotify series, Archetypes, this week.

In the first episode, the former Suits actress told her friend, US tennis champion Serena Williams, about the horror moment she found out her four-month-old son Archie’s nursery had caught fire during the Sussexes’ tour of South Africa in 2019.

Luckily, Archie’s then nanny – named only as Lauren – was looking after the tot in a house in Nyanga and took the boy out of the room before a heater caught ablaze.

Meghan explained how she was then separated from her son and forced to attend a royal engagement.

“As a mother, you go, ‘Oh, my God, what?’” she said.

“Everyone’s in tears, everyone’s shaken. And what do we have to do? Go out and do another official engagement.

“I said, ‘This doesn’t make any sense. Can you just tell people what happened?’ And I think the focus ends up being on how it looks instead of how it feels.

“And part of the humanising and the breaking through of these labels and these archetypes and these boxes that we’re put into is having some understanding on the human moments behind the scenes that people might not have any awareness of and to give each other a break.

“Because we did – we had to leave our baby.”

Samantha Markle appeared on GB News’ Dan Wootton Tonight, available to stream on Flash, where she shared her thoughts on Meghan’s debut episode.

“I have to say in several of the photographs I saw, Serena Williams seems to take her daughter with her everywhere she goes,” she said on the program.

“And I’ve seen many jetsetters who take their children with them.

“I wasn’t really sure what all of that we had to leave, you know, the kids behind was all about. I didn’t really believe it.”

Samantha went on to accuse her half-sister of “emasculating” her husband Prince Harry.

During the 57-minute show, the Duke made a surprise cameo appearance and had an exchange with Serena Williams.

Samantha called the moment staged and said “Harry seems to play second fiddle”.

“After the wedding was over, it felt as though Harry was in her shadow,” she said.

“That all seems very staged. Why have him in at all if he’s not being included?

“It just seemed very dismissive and I felt it was kind of insulting to have him included.”

Since its debut, Meghan’s “unfiltered” podcast has received mixed reviews from listeners.

Some praised the Duchess for her openness and championing of women’s issues.

While others thought the audio series was just another way for the former actress to talk about herself.

At the end of Archetypes’ first episode, Meghan revealed her guest next week is Mariah Carey, and that the series will delve into the use of words like “diva”.

Other guests announced to appear include actresses Mindy Kaling and Margaret Cho, comedian Amanda Seales, and author Allison Yarrow.
